Former Anoka County Attorney charged in sex trafficking ring

Andrea Leigh Sampson, a former Assistant Anoka County Attorney, has been charged with 26 counts related to her alleged involvement in a sex trafficking operation in the Twin Cities area. The charges include 13 counts of promoting prostitution and 13 counts of receiving profits from prostitution.

According to court documents from an investigation involving the Minnesota Bureau of Criminal Apprehension and the Human Trafficking Task Force, Sampson allegedly used shell companies to hide and funnel profits from the organization. She is also accused of securing and providing locations where commercial sex transactions took place.

The operation reportedly utilized a website called ‘Minnesota Erotica Personals,’ which was allegedly owned and operated by Katherine Michelle Thomes. Other individuals named in the investigation include Frank Devone Reeves, described as a pimp, and Viktoriya Sergeyevna Komonash. Authorities identified 13 women as victims during the investigation.
